Most of this type of products are made of chrome or stainless steel; not only are they durable, but they also make you stay organized. Just like all metals, they tend to rust with time, which reduces its appeal and leaves marks on your bathroom.
Using water and dish soap, you can begin by cleaning, removing any dirt, grime, and marks that will expose the rusted area on the caddy. Using a bucket, fill it with lukewarm water and add a drop of liquid soap water. Dip a microfiber cloth or sponge onto the liquid soap solution, squeeze to remove excess water to minimize the mess in your cleaning area. Gently scrub the metal area and always ensure you reach all the right places.
Always use extreme caution so as not to scrub the stainless steel or chrome coating. After you have sufficiently cleaned it, fill the bucket with plain water.
